CVE-2017-9272: Input Validation
Published Oct 6, 2017
·Updated
The Bi-directional driver in IDM 4.5 before 4.0.3.0 could be susceptible to a denial of service attack.

What is the severity of CVE-2017-9272?
CVE-2017-9272 is classified as a denial of service vulnerability which can impact the functionality of affected software.
2
How do I fix CVE-2017-9272?
To mitigate CVE-2017-9272, update the Bi-directional driver to version 4.0.3.0 or later.
3
Which versions of the Bi-directional driver are affected by CVE-2017-9272?
CVE-2017-9272 affects the Bi-directional driver versions up to and including 4.0.2.0.
